10 beds reserved in each hospital for coronavirus patients: Sriramulu

Mangaluru: State health minister B Sriramulu has said that the state government has already taken up measures to treat coronavirus-infected patients in the city.

Addressing the media on Thursday, February 6, at the district BJP office, he said, “If any individual’s report comes back positive for coronavirus, the state government has already made the necessary arrangements based on the order of Chief Minister B S Yediyurappa. As many as 10 beds have been reserved in each district hospital and private hospital for coronavirus patients. To make the people aware of such arrangements, LED banners have been fixed on vehicles.”

“The people have developed a fear of the deadly virus. A thorough check has been initiated at all airports and port areas to screen for people showing symptoms of the disease,” he added.
